Where to Use It Carefully
While the Stripy Bow Template is versatile, it's not a one-size-fits-all design asset. It should be used with caution in the following scenarios:
- Formal Corporate Branding: Too playful for serious, corporate environments where minimalism and professionalism are key.
- Very Small Labels: Detail may be lost when scaled down for tiny packaging like spice jars or cosmetic vials.
- Crowded Product Packaging: If the design already includes a lot of text or graphics, the bow might compete for attention.
- Luxury Minimalist Brands: The bow’s decorative nature may clash with a sleek, understated brand identity.
- Legal Information Areas: Avoid placing it near fine print or compliance text, where clarity is critical.
Designer Notes: Practical Tips for Implementation
Before finalizing the use of the Stripy Bow Template in a client project, here are a few key steps I always take:
- Test on Packaging Mockups: See how it looks in context—printed on a box, sticker, or bag—to ensure it complements the overall design.
- Preview in Black and White: Some designs lose impact without color, so it's good to check versatility.
- Try with Brand Colors: Make sure the bow works in your client’s color palette, especially if they have specific brand hues.
- Check Print Quality: If using for physical packaging, ensure the SVG or PNG file is high resolution and ready for print production.
- Review Licensing: Confirm the asset includes a commercial license for use in business branding or product packaging.
- Test Alongside Fonts: Pair it with different typefaces—serif, sans serif, script, and display—to ensure it doesn’t clash visually.
